Modern downtown Toronto has long been occupied by people, and records show the Iroquois and Huron Native American tribes used the area for fishing. Over the years, a huge influx of immigrates have led to a city that is nearly 50% of residents that were not born in Canada.
Toronto was at one time the largest distiller of alcohol in North America. While Toronto no longer claims this title, it is home to many microbreweries, and is steadily growing. The Royal Ontario Museum is a major world museum featuring world culture and natural history. The Toronto Zoo is one of the largest in the world with over 5,000 animals. Thousands of restaurants can be found in Toronto, and downtown Toronto features one of the highest densities of restaurants in the world.
